Description : ARHGEF39 (Rho Guanine Nucleotide Exchange Factor 39)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with ARHGEF39 include Bartter Syndrome, Type 1, Antenatal and Hepatocellular Carcinoma. Among its related pathways are Signaling by GPCR and p75 NTR receptor-mediated signalling. Gene Ontology (GO) annotations related to this gene include Rho guanyl-nucleotide exchange factor activity. An important paralog of this gene is ECT2L.
